Prachi is a passionate and experienced physiotherapist with over 14 years of experience, graduating in 2009 and working in both India and Australia. She is a member of the Australian Physiotherapy Association and also the Women’s Health Training Associates (WHTA) ensuring you receive the highest quality of care.
Prachi believes in creating personalised treatment plans that address your specific needs and goals. She utilizes specific hands-on techniques like Maitland and Mulligan’s combining with a tailored exercise prescription giving the patient a holistic approach, considering all aspects of their health and lifestyle to achieve optimal results. Prachi is also trained/experienced in Dry needling and myofascial cupping techniques to help with pain management.
Prachi’s diverse background includes working in various settings like private practice, hospitals, and community-based clinics. This experience allows her to treat a wide range of conditions, including:
Musculoskeletal injuries (e.g., back pain, joint pain, sports injuries)
Neurological conditions
Cardiorespiratory rehabilitation
Prachi also has a dedicated focus on women’s pelvic health issues, with a particular interest in:
Incontinence, Antenatal and Postnatal Care, Prolapse and Pelvic pain
Prachi also has a keen interest in Chronic Pain Management, falls prevention, neurorehabilitation and postoperative rehabilitation.
